- Brief Summary
This study will assess multiple doses of MK-8892 administered to participants with pulmonary hypertension "out of proportion" (PHOOP) and heart failure with reduced left ventricular ejection fraction (rEF). It is hypothesized that generally safe and well tolerated multiple doses of MK-8892 will achieve a true reduction from baseline in pulmonary vascular resistance (PVR) greater than 12%.
Sixteen participants with PHOOP/rEF were to receive multiple doses of MK-8892 titrated to the highest tolerated dose for each participant (up to 4 mg daily), and to undergo evaluation for safety and systemic hemodynamics and cardiac function. Only 4 participants were enrolled and completed the study due to a strategic business decision by the sponsor to terminate the clinical conduct of all MK-8892 ongoing trials including this trial.

- Arm && Interventions
Group Intervention Description MK-8892 MK-8892 Starting dose of 1 mg daily (oral); the dose may be titrated up on the 8th, 15th, and 22nd day of treatment to 2 mg, 3 mg, or 4 mg, respectively, for the duration of the study (28 days) as tolerated. For participants who reach one or more of the down-dosing criteria, there is an opportunity to decrease the dose back to a previously well-tolerated dose level, or to ½ of the starting dose.

Percentage Change From Baseline in Pulmonary Vascular Resistance (PVR) Baseline and Day 28 Pulmonary vascular resistance (PVR) is the general pressure which the right ventricle must counteract to pump blood through the lungs. PVR was measured by right heart catheterization performed prior to dosing at baseline (Day 1) and 4 hours postdose on Day 28. Percentage change in PVR from baseline at Day 28 was calculated as \[(Baseline-Day 28)/Baseline\]. Standard deviation is reported as a percentage.
